Output d86b235a88d3411813e8347f2ae46394619bc06cd645c1cc557569b052c24e55:9

value
8142580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c7e39af88fdd3847b6032619cfc2cd12a58220d OP_EQUAL
address
3Qi5RB73mjRF54fsy9Qg68t5RbbcXAdpF2
transaction
d86b235a88d3411813e8347f2ae46394619bc06cd645c1cc557569b052c24e55
confirmations
296045
spent
true